OpenAI has issued multiple global and banked resets of Codex weekly usage limits in recent weeks, driven primarily by the accelerated rollout of GPT-6 Astra and related large language model features that increased background compute consumption from auto-review, subagents, and retry logic. Engineering lead Tibo Sottiaux has publicly confirmed fixes for unintended token usage and added monitoring, while tying resets to user compensation during phased access and milestone celebrations such as reaching 25 million active users. The shift to savable banked resets for Plus, Pro, and Business plans has altered trader focus toward announcement timing and eligibility windows rather than fixed schedules. Persistent reports of faster-than-expected limit drains continue to pressure OpenAI for additional interventions ahead of broader model updates.

A qualifying reset is a discretionary, non-scheduled action by OpenAI that, ahead of the normal reset schedule, either zeroes or refills the weekly or generally applicable usage allowance for paid Codex or ChatGPT Work subscription users, or grants those users a reset that OpenAI characterizes as a banked or redeemable rate-limit reset, regardless of whether or when individual users redeem it. A reset will still qualify if certain models with separate usage limits, certain plans, or some users are not covered due to technical exceptions, phased rollout, or plan differences.
Normal scheduled resets, resets granted only to individually selected users or accounts, temporary limit increases, additional usage or credits that do not refill existing allowances, and changes to pricing, plans, or usage caps will not qualify. Resets of OpenAI API rate limits or organizational usage tiers will also not qualify.
Only qualifying resets announced or initiated after the creation of this market will be considered.
An official announcement stating that OpenAI has reset, is resetting, or will reset the limits on the same date as the announcement will qualify if published within the market's timeframe, regardless of when the technical reset begins or is completed. Qualifying announcements include X posts by official OpenAI accounts or OpenAI employees authorized to announce Codex usage changes, for example: https://x.com/OpenAI/status/2042296046009626989 and https://x.com/sama/status/2041658719839383945.
The primary resolution source for this market will be official communications from OpenAI, including X posts published by @OpenAI, @OpenAIDevs, @sama, @thsottiaux, or any other OpenAI-operated account, as well as official OpenAI blog posts, changelogs, and in-product notices. However, a consensus of credible reporting may also be used.
